NAME
       lrepeat - Build a list by repeating elements

SYNOPSIS
       lrepeat number element1 ?element2 element3 ...?
_________________________________________________________________

DESCRIPTION
       The  lrepeat command creates a list of size number * number of elements
       by repeating number times the sequence of  elements  element1  element2
       ....  number must be a positive integer, elementn can be any Tcl value.
       Note that lrepeat 1 arg ...  is identical to list arg ...,  though  the
       arg is required with lrepeat.

EXAMPLES
	      lrepeat 3 a
		    → a a a
	      lrepeat 3 [lrepeat 3 0]
		    → {0 0 0} {0 0 0} {0 0 0}
	      lrepeat 3 a b c
		    → a b c a b c a b c
	      lrepeat 3 [lrepeat 2 a] b c
		    → {a a} b c {a a} b c {a a} b c
